  • Patent number: 11015673
    Abstract: The present invention relates to a torsional vibration damper (18) comprising a first component (20) and a second component (22) which are torsionally elastically coupled to one another, wherein a force transmission device (26) is provided for transmitting an actuating force from the one axial side (48) of the torsional vibration damper (18) to the opposite axial side (50) of the torsional vibration damper (18) to a device (54) to be actuated. In addition, the present invention relates to an arrangement (2) for the drivetrain of a motor vehicle comprising such a torsional vibration damper (18).

  • Patent number: 9328774
    Abstract: An apparatus includes a first part, a second part that is rotatably mounted with respect to the first part, a flat spring, and one or more engaging members. The flat spring extends from a first end to a second end and is able to bend in a first direction and a second direction. The one or more engaging members are connected to the second part and engage the flat spring at a location between the first end of the flat spring and the second end of the flat spring to restrict bending of the flat spring in at least one of the first direction or the second direction.
